Lemon

4 stages from Persian to English.

Today it means a yellow, oval citrus fruit with sour juice
1
Stage 1 of 4
līmū
Persian · medieval
"citrus fruit"
described citrus fruits brought along trade routes
2
Stage 2 of 4
laymūn
Arabic · medieval
"lemon"
spread with citrus cultivation across the Islamic world
3
Stage 3 of 4
limon
Old French · c. 1300s
"lemon"
entered French through Mediterranean trade contact
4
Stage 4 of 4
lemon
English · c. 1400s
"the lemon fruit"
settled as the English name for the fruit
